
About FitKidz
FitKidz was founded in 2017 by Katie and Crios O’Hare with a clear vision: to empower children aged 2 to 12 to develop healthy habits through fun, engaging, and age-appropriate physical activity. We believe that early movement is key to building stronger bodies, better coordination, and a lifelong love of fitness.
HEALTHY HABITS
Our programs are designed to give children a positive and supportive introduction to exercise. We offer a variety of classes including functional fitness, children’s yoga, and a run club – all aimed at promoting physical, social, and emotional growth. At FitKidz, we focus on developing essential skills like strength, balance, coordination, and agility, while ensuring every session is enjoyable and inclusive.
We deliver our programs across multiple settings – schools, childcare centres, kindergartens, outside school hours care services, community groups and organisations, and our private gym – making fitness accessible to children throughout the community. Our team is made up of qualified trainers with experience in both the fitness and early childhood sectors, dedicated to creating safe, supportive, and fun environments where kids can thrive.
More than just fitness, our classes foster mindfulness, flexibility, and emotional resilience, while encouraging teamwork and endurance, helping children gain confidence in their abilities.
At FitKidz, we’re passionate about inspiring children to take responsibility for their health and wellbeing. Through expert guidance, age-appropriate activities, and a genuine love of movement, we help set the foundation for a happy, healthy life – one active kid at a time.
